Expansion of Maharashtra government's state health scheme: The inclusion of dental care

  • Maharashtra government has Mahatma Phule Jan Aarogya Scheme operational in addition to the Centre-run Pradhan Mantri Jan Arogya Scheme

  • These schemes did not cover dental treatment, leading to out-of-pocket expenditure by their beneficiaries for dental care.

  • Minister Tanaji Sahrawat announced that dental treatment will now be included under both schemes.

  • With the addition of 900 more hospitals, the schemes will now cover a total of 1,900 government and private hospitals, ensuring comprehensive healthcare for all.

  • This expansion will be completed by the 31st of July.
